A Woman of No Importance (1960)
Oscar Wilde’s mischievous tale of social scandal
1960 · 1h 15m · Drama, Comedy
Genres: Drama, Comedy
A witty but dissolute peer is about to engage as his secretary a young man who turns out to be his illegitimate son. Then he proceeds to make advances to the young man's fiancée.
Director: Joan Kemp-Welch
Writers: Paul Dehn
Music by: Ron Grainer
